Mental Health (including Anxiety and Depression)

Recommended Follow-Up Appointments: Every 6 months

Mental health is an important aspect of our overall health and well being. Mental illness is common with 1 in 5 American adults experiencing a mental illness at some point in their lives. According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, a number of factors can cause mental illness including biological factors, long-lasting health conditions, and stressful or traumatic life events. Hypothyroidism

Recommended Follow-Up Appointments: Annually

Your thyroid has influence over every cell in your body. When your thyroid is under active, your body does not get enough of the thyroid hormone, which may cause you to feel fatigued, experience weight gain, and a slowed heart rate. Hyperlipidemia (High Cholesterol)

Recommended Follow-Up Appointments: Annually

There are more than 102 million American adults with high cholesterol. There are no symptoms, so getting your cholesterol tested is the best way to determine if you have hyperlipidemia. Risk factors include a poor diet, lack of exercise, smoking, age, and diabetes among others.
